College Plaza: A Strategic Retail Destination in Pembroke Pines College Plaza, a 92,000 SF retail center on 8.86 acres at 7841 Pines Blvd, Pembroke Pines, FL, presents an exceptionally compelling leasing opportunity. Its strategic location and inherent market advantages position it as an ideal destination for long-term growth and a diverse tenant mix. Key Strengths and Benefits of Leasing at College Plaza: Prime Pines Blvd Location & Unbeatable Visibility: Major Thoroughfare: Situated directly on Pines Blvd, a principal east-west arterial in Pembroke Pines, the plaza benefits from exceptional exposure. This is not just any street; it's a critical commercial artery. High Traffic Counts: The intersection of Pines Blvd and University Drive, where College Plaza is located, boasts an impressive daily traffic count exceeding 110,000 vehicles. This constant flow of potential customers passing by offers unparalleled visibility and a consistent stream of foot and vehicle traffic, crucial for retail success. Signalized Intersection: Being at a signalized intersection further enhances accessibility and visibility, allowing for easy ingress and egress for customers. Proximity to Broward College South Campus – A Captive Audience: Significant Student and Faculty Population: The plaza's namesake, Broward College South Campus, is located approximately 2 miles away and serves a substantial population of over 51,000 students and more than 3,300 full-time and part-time faculty and staff (totaling over 54,000 individuals). This represents a large, diverse, and consistent demographic with a wide range of needs for goods and services. Direct Demand for Specific Retail: The college's proximity directly translates to a high demand for various services and retail types, making College Plaza an ideal fit for: Educational Retail: Tutoring centers, language schools, specialized learning centers, or art/music studios can cater to academic needs and extracurricular interests of students. Fitness & Wellness: Yoga studios, dance studios, martial arts academies, or specialized fitness centers would attract students and faculty seeking healthy lifestyle options. Medical & Healthcare: Outpatient clinics, therapy centers, or specialized medical practices could serve the immediate health needs of the college community and surrounding residential areas. Entertainment & Recreation: Indoor play areas, entertainment centers, or event spaces would provide valuable leisure and social options. Convenience & Daily Needs: While not explicitly listed in the provided tenant mix, the sheer volume of college students and faculty would also drive demand for quick-service restaurants, coffee shops, and essential retail. Proven Retail Corridor & National Retailer Synergy: Established Retail Hub: Pines Blvd is a well-established and highly desirable retail corridor in South Florida. This maturity signifies a proven track record of retail success. Synergy with National Retailers: The presence of thriving national retailers nearby indicates a strong customer base and established shopping patterns. Tenants at College Plaza can benefit from the co-tenancy, drawing customers who are already visiting the area for these larger, well-known brands. This creates a "destination" effect, where multiple businesses collectively attract more shoppers. Strong Market Fundamentals: Pembroke Pines is noted as one of South Florida's most desirable retail markets, with a low regional vacancy rate (around 3%) and increasing average NNN asking rates (around $36.23/SF NNN as of Q4 2023 for the tri-county area). This healthy market indicates strong demand and limited supply, creating a favorable environment for new and existing businesses. Favorable Market Demographics and Economic Indicators: Robust Population Growth: While specific recent growth figures for Pembroke Pines weren't immediately available for July 2024, the city has experienced population growth, with a census population of 171,178 in 2020, up from 154,750 in 2010. The surrounding community boasts a substantial population of over 454,000 within a 5-mile radius, projected to grow steadily. Strong Household Income: The area around College Plaza boasts an affluent customer base, with an average household income of approximately $92,516 (3-mile radius) and a median household income of $81,675 (2019-2023). This indicates a consumer base with significant disposable income, capable of supporting a diverse range of retail offerings. High Retail Sales per Capita: With total retail sales of $4.79 billion in 2022 and retail sales per capita of $28,255 in Pembroke Pines, the market demonstrates a healthy spending environment.
